**Bitcoin (BTC) Overview**
1. **Basics**:
- **Creation**: Launched in 2009 by pseudonymous developer Satoshi Nakamoto.
- **Technology**: Decentralized blockchain network enabling peer-to-peer transactions without intermediaries.
- **Supply**: Capped at 21 million coins, with over 19 million already mined (as of 2023).

3. **Mining & Halving**:
- **Process**: Uses energy-intensive proof-of-work (PoW) consensus. Miners validate transactions for block rewards.
- **Halving**: Occurs every ~4 years; latest in 2024 reduced rewards to 3.125 BTC per block. Designed to enforce scarcity.
4. **Environmental Impact**:
- **Criticism**: High energy consumption (~150 TWh annually) sparks sustainability debates.
- **Innovations**: Growing use of renewable energy and efficiency improvements in mining hardware.
5. **Adoption & Regulation**:
- **Institutional Interest**: ETFs, corporate treasuries (e.g., MicroStrategy), and payment integrations (e.g., PayPal).
- **Legal Status**: El Salvador recognizes BTC as legal tender; other countries vary from supportive to restrictive.
6. **Investment Perspective**:
- **Store of Value**: Often dubbed "digital gold" due to scarcity and hedge against inflation.
- **Volatility**: High-risk asset with sharp price swings compared to traditional investments.
7. **Technological Developments**:
- **Layer-2 Solutions**: Lightning Network enhances transaction speed/cost for micro-payments.
- **Taproot Upgrade**: Improved privacy and smart contract functionality (2021).
8. **Security Considerations**:
- **Network Security**: Robust due to decentralized PoW, but exchanges/wallets remain hack targets.
- **Best Practices**: Use hardware wallets, multi-sig, and 2FA for asset protection.
